In today’s data-saturated world, the spotlight often shines brightest on data science and artificial intelligence — the disciplines that conjure insights and build predictive models. But behind every brilliant analysis, sleek dashboard, sophisticated machine learning model, and successful AI application lies a less visible yet utterly crucial function: Data Engineering. These are the architects and builders who construct the pipelines, infrastructure, and systems that make data accessible, reliable, and ready for prime time.
For too long, data engineering has been perceived as a purely technical function and overhead, a cost centre and a back-office and digital operations necessity. However, smart businesses are increasingly recognising that a robust data engineering foundation isn’t just a technical requirement — it’s a strategic imperative, a powerful engine for growth, a business enabler with a clear and compelling case for investment and competitive advantage. In short, there’s a compelling business case for investing in data engineering.
From Data Chaos to Business Clarity
A scale-up company were drowning in data from various sources — sales figures in one system, customer interactions in another, website activity here, and marketing campaign results there. Without effective data engineering, this data remains siloed, inconsistent, and ultimately, unusable for meaningful analysis.
Data engineering tackles this chaos by:
- Building reliable data pipelines: Extracting data from diverse sources, transforming it into a usable format, and loading it into a central repository (like a data warehouse or data lake).
- Ensuring data quality: Implementing processes to clean, validate, and monitor data, ensuring accuracy and consistency. Poor data quality is incredibly costly, leading to flawed analysis and misguided decisions.
- Creating a unified view of data: Integrating data from different systems to provide a holistic and consistent picture of business operations, customers, and performance.
This foundational work directly translates to significant business benefits:
1. Improved Decision-Making: With clean, integrated, and accessible data, business leaders and analysts can gain accurate insights faster. This enables data-driven decision-making, leading to more effective strategies, improved operational efficiency, and a competitive edge. No more relying on gut feelings or incomplete information.
2. Increased Efficiency and Productivity: Data engineers automate the cumbersome manual processes often involved in data collection, cleaning, and preparation. This frees up data scientists and analysts to focus on higher-value tasks like modelling and interpretation, rather than spending most of their time on data wrangling.
3. Scalability and Agility: As businesses grow and data volumes explode, a well-designed data engineering infrastructure can scale to handle the increased load. This ensures that data remains accessible and performant, allowing the business to adapt quickly to changing needs and opportunities. Trying to scale without a solid data foundation is like building a skyscraper on sand.
4. Enabling Advanced Analytics and AI: Data science and machine learning models require vast amounts of high-quality, well-structured data to train and perform effectively. Data engineering provides the essential bedrock for these initiatives, making the data readily available and in the right format. Without it, ambitious AI projects are likely to falter.
5. Cost Optimisation: While there’s an initial investment, effective data engineering can lead to significant cost savings in the long run. By automating processes, reducing manual effort, and optimising data storage and processing, businesses can lower operational costs and improve resource allocation.
6. Enhanced Data Governance and Compliance: Data engineering plays a critical role in implementing data governance policies, ensuring data security, privacy, and compliance with regulations like GDPR and CCPA. This is increasingly vital in a world with stringent data protection laws.
The Cost of Ignoring Data Engineering
The flip side of the business case for data engineering is the significant cost of not investing in it. This includes:
- Flawed decisions based on poor data.
- Wasted time and resources on manual data preparation.
- Inability to scale data initiatives.
- Failure of data science and AI projects.
- Increased risk of data breaches and non-compliance.
- Slower time to insight and reduced competitiveness.
In Conclusion
Data engineering is no longer a hidden IT function or a niche discussion — it’s a fundamental truth and a strategic imperative for any organisation serious about leveraging the power of data and wants to thrive in the data-driven era. The business case is clear: investing in data engineering is investing in better decisions, improving efficiency, scalability, driving innovation, and ultimately, a stronger, more sustainable success. It’s time to recognise the unsung hero of the data landscape and give data engineering the strategic investment that delivers tangible and significant business value.